Mapping summit data of all 282 Munros.

I've used various proxies in an attempt to understand the Scottish landscape. Exploring the landscape through every Munro (mountains in Scotland over 3,000ft) are perhaps the most telling of all.

The thing that really caught my attention is how much bigger Ben Nevis is than every other munro, towering over like an anomaly in a dataset.

The Details

Using data from all 282 summits, each row represents six summits travelling from west to east. The top of the line marks the height and the length of the line shows the difference to the next highest mountain.

Ben Nevis is positioned at the top right as it's the most westerly of the six tallest mountains and the length of its line shows how much it towers above the rest.

The gaps between the rows indicate location where the gap increases the further north you travel.
